logo

Output 8602aa72371ec35f9e21f4f858907c997fcd5a524b447eaf500986aac2c12684:1

value
24449163
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7605fd85caec4d9e65a025dfe6dc335fb3f09cfc OP_EQUAL
address
3CT4qPqug4re6ccfi1VqvVk6NEmbTzpzWr
transaction
8602aa72371ec35f9e21f4f858907c997fcd5a524b447eaf500986aac2c12684